Pakistan and Russia Enhance Bilateral Ties with Focus on Trade and Energy


Astana: Prime Minister Shehbaz Sharif and Russian President Vladimir Putin met on the sidelines of the Shanghai Cooperation Organization’s Council of Heads of States meeting to discuss enhancing bilateral cooperation, with a particular focus on trade, energy, and regional and global issues.



According to Ministry of Information and Broadcasting, the meeting underscored the importance of the growing relationship between Pakistan and Russia, marked by mutual trust and understanding. Both leaders committed to expanding their multifaceted cooperation, including sectors such as trade, energy, defense, and security. They also planned for the next Pakistan-Russia intergovernmental cooperation meeting in Moscow and discussed potential visits by high-level officials, including an invitation to President Putin to visit Pakistan.
